Method: RubyVM.stat

Defined in:
vm.c

.statHash .stat(hsh) ⇒ Hash .stat(Symbol) ⇒ Numeric

Returns a Hash containing implementation-dependent counters inside the VM.

This hash includes information about method/constant cache serials:

{
  :global_method_state=>251,
  :global_constant_state=>481,
  :class_serial=>9029
}

The contents of the hash are implementation specific and may be changed in the future.

This method is only expected to work on C Ruby.

# File 'vm.c', line 155

static VALUE
vm_stat(int argc, VALUE *argv, VALUE self)
{
    static VALUE sym_global_method_state, sym_global_constant_state, sym_class_serial;
    VALUE arg = Qnil;
    VALUE hash = Qnil, key = Qnil;

    if (rb_scan_args(argc, argv, "01", &arg) == 1) {
	if (SYMBOL_P(arg))
	    key = arg;
	else if (RB_TYPE_P(arg, T_HASH))
	    hash = arg;
	else
	    rb_raise(rb_eTypeError, "non-hash or symbol given");
    }
    else if (NIL_P(arg)) {
	hash = rb_hash_new();
    }

    if (sym_global_method_state == 0) {
#define S(s) sym_##s = ID2SYM(rb_intern_const(#s))
	S(global_method_state);
	S(global_constant_state);
	S(class_serial);
#undef S
    }

#define SET(name, attr) \
    if (key == sym_##name) \
	return SERIALT2NUM(attr); \
    else if (hash != Qnil) \
	rb_hash_aset(hash, sym_##name, SERIALT2NUM(attr));

    SET(global_method_state, ruby_vm_global_method_state);
    SET(global_constant_state, ruby_vm_global_constant_state);
    SET(class_serial, ruby_vm_class_serial);
#undef SET

    if (!NIL_P(key)) { /* matched key should return above */
	rb_raise(rb_eArgError, "unknown key: %"PRIsVALUE, rb_sym2str(key));
    }

    return hash;
}
